Picked up a Wonda Edge 293 Schrade Walden trapper, The Wonda Edge etch has Patent Pending, Eric states this would be from late 1957 as patent approved in 1958. The bone dye is a little unusual, black with reddish orange highlights. Looks to be unused.

Schrade content:
Pretty rare fibestos handled Schrade 7309F. It's got some of my favorite blades on farmers jacks. The bottom knife has better blades ,but it's been rehandled. The handles were't very sturdy on these.
